Postpurchase Stage
A phase in the consumer decision process that involves the evaluation of a purchased product and the experience of using it.
Purchase Decision Process
The stages a consumer goes through before, during, and after buying a product, including problem recognition, information search, evaluation of alternatives, purchase decision, and post-purchase behavior.
Consumer Expectations
The beliefs or standards that customers hold regarding the performance or qualities of products or services they purchase.
Evaluative Criteria
The standards or benchmarks customers use to judge the features or performance of a product or service.
